使用Oracle创建空表(oracle中创建空表)
使用Oracle创建空表
在Oracle数据库中,创建表是一项基本操作。表是用于存储数据的关键组件。在某些情况下,需要创建一个“空表”,即只定义表的结构,而不包含任何数据。在本文中,我们将介绍如何使用Oracle创建空表。
创建空表的步骤:
1. 登录到Oracle数据库
在开始创建空表之前,首先需要登录到Oracle数据库。在终端窗口中输入以下命令:
$ sqlplus username/password@database
其中,username是你的数据库用户名,password是你的密码,database是你的数据库名称。 Input a password,等待登录成功。
2. 创建空表
在Oracle中,创建一个空表很容易。只需要在命令行中输入以下语句:
CREATE TABLE table_name (
column1 datatype, column2 datatype,
column3 datatype, .....
);
其中,table_name是你想要创建的表名称。Columns是你想要在表中创建的列。datatype是您想要在列中使用的数据类型。例如,以下命令将创建一个名为“employee”的空表:
CREATE TABLE employee (
id NUMBER(5), first_name VARCHAR2(15),
last_name VARCHAR2(15), eml VARCHAR2(50),
hire_date DATE);
这将创建一个名为“employee”的表,其中包含五个列:id,first_name,last_name,eml和hire_date。
3. 确认表是否已创建
完成创建表操作后,您可以检查表是否已成功创建。在SQL*Plus中输入以下命令:
SELECT table_name FROM user_tables;
这将显示您在数据库中拥有的所有表名称。如果您可以在列表中看到新创建的表,则表示已成功创建。
在本示例中,您可以看到这个新创建的“employee”表。
TABLE_NAME
----------EMPLOYEE
这便是如何使用Oracle创建空表。按照上述步骤,您可以创建几个空表,以满足您数据存储的需求。